i have an 09 international ce with a allison trans 1000/2000 series it brole down the other day and gave me code 706 and 708 both are transmission range codes i did the diagnostic tree and everything checked ok i cleaared codes and took for long ride everything was good so i vrought back in went over all grounds and powers for tcu i took pan down checked the internal harness for chaffed wires everything looked good so i sent it out was good for three days then it broke again this time it would not move no codes but the range inhibit light came on and would not go in any gear i let it sit for about twenty minutes fired it up no lights it went right in gear and made the 10 mile ride back to shopwith no problems i went over wiring again and cant find anything could it be a bad mode switch in trans?
Just putting it out there we have had several of these lately with bad tcms , if you can I would swap tcm with a known good at least to rule that out . Just curious does it have brake switch safety to where if brake is not depressed it wont shift into d maybe worth a check .
We have had 2 08 ICs, in as many weeks, where the wire harness on the transmission looks fine from the outside, no signs of damage, but removing the split loom reveals wires have rubbed on each other wearing the insulation, exposing the wire.

i swapped tcm from sister bus and so far its working so i figured let me put that tcm in the other bus to see if problem follows and that works fine to ugggg gonna have to drive both for a while and see which one acts up
i checked all the connectors in the battery box they are good like i said i swapped out the computers with a sister bus and today havent had any problems with either one
it ended up being the tcm thanks guys when i swapped the computers in the sister bus the problem followed the computer and the other bus is still out on road with no problems thanks again guys
